Delhi's Office Market To Add 5M Sq. Ft by 2027

Delhi’s office market will add 5 million sq. ft. by 2027, fuelled by economic growth, progressive policies, and urban planning, according to a CBRE-CII report.

After nearly a decade of constrained supply, Delhi's office real estate sector is gearing up for a significant rebound, with approximately 5 million square feet of new space expected to hit the market between 2025 and 2027.

This surge marks a departure from the intermittent additions seen since 2016, primarily hampered by limited developable land, according to a joint report by CBRE South Asia Pvt Ltd and the Confederation of Indian Industry (CII).

Titled "Delhi 2041: Shaping the Future of Real Estate", the report was unveiled on September 15, 2025 at the 2nd CII Delhi Real Estate Summit 2025. It underscores the capital's evolving property landscape, propelled by robust economic fundamentals, progressive policies, and strategic urban planning.

Anshuman Magazine, Chairman & CEO - India, South-East Asia, Middle East & Africa, CBRE, highlighted the market's resilience. "Delhi’s strong economic potential has helped its property market not just to bounce back, but also start on a path of steady, high-quality growth," Magazine said. He noted a shift in buyer preferences towards amenities, sustainability, and design, reflecting rising affluence and a maturing market bolstered by clear regulations.

The report attributes this momentum to government initiatives like the Delhi Master Plan 2041, which envisions integrated urban expansion, including rural areas and affordable housing. Regulatory frameworks from bodies such as Delhi RERA (DLRERA) have instilled transparency, boosting investor confidence and attracting capital inflows. Cutting-edge technology and visionary planning are further catalysing growth, positioning Delhi as a key player in India's real estate narrative.

In the office segment, absorption during the first half of 2025 (January-June) stood at around 400,000 square feet, fuelled by optimism in core business districts. Research, consulting, and analytics firms led the charge with a 39% share, followed by flexible space operators at 23% and banking, financial services, and insurance (BFSI) at 18%. These sectors accounted for nearly 80% of total leasing, signalling a demand for modern, adaptable workspaces amid hybrid work models and digital transformation.

Retail activity also showed vigour, with 230,000 square feet absorbed in H1 2025. High streets dominated, comprising 72% of transactions, as consumers gravitated towards experiential formats. Fashion and apparel retailers topped demand at 35%, with homeware and department stores at 20%, and food and beverage operators at 17%. The influx of global luxury brands, coupled with rising disposable incomes, is expected to sustain this uptick. Premium spaces in key locations are drawing international players, enhancing Delhi's retail ecosystem.

The residential market in Delhi-NCR exhibited even stronger performance, with about 21,000 new launches in the first six months, a 35% year-on-year increase and matching sales of over 21,000 units. Luxury, premium, and high-end segments collectively drove 75% of sales, with high-end at 31%, premium at 26%, and luxury at 18%. This demand-supply dynamic has pushed capital values upward, especially in South-East and South-West Delhi, where appreciation has been notable.

Infrastructure developments are amplifying this growth. Expansions in the metro network and new expressways are unlocking peripheral areas, making them viable for investment and development. These projects not only improve connectivity but also promote balanced urban sprawl, aligning with the Master Plan's goals.

Experts view these trends as indicative of Delhi's maturation into a sophisticated real estate hub. "The city is becoming more affluent, and people want a better quality of life," Magazine added, emphasizing the role of regulations in fostering confidence. With sustained policy support and technological integration, the report projects continued expansion, potentially reshaping the capital's skyline and economic fabric.

As India aims for a $5-trillion economy, Delhi's real estate sector could serve as a bellwether, drawing parallels with global cities like Singapore or Dubai in terms of planned, sustainable growth. Stakeholders anticipate that the upcoming supply infusion will alleviate pent-up demand, stabilizing rents and encouraging further investments. However, challenges like land scarcity and environmental concerns remain, necessitating innovative solutions to ensure long-term viability.
